using OpenTelemetry.Exporter;
using OpenTelemetry.Instrumentation.AspNetCore;
using OpenTelemetry.Logs;
using OpenTelemetry.Metrics;
using OpenTelemetry.Resources;
using OpenTelemetry.Trace;
using System.Diagnostics;
// Define some important constants to initialize tracing with
var serviceName = "LearnCollectInst.Api";
var serviceVersion = "1.0.0";
var resBuilder = ResourceBuilder.CreateDefault()
.AddService(serviceName: serviceName, serviceVersion: serviceVersion);
var builder = WebApplication.CreateBuilder(args);
builder.Services.AddControllers();
// Learn more about configuring Swagger/OpenAPI at https://aka.ms/aspnetcore/swashbuckle
builder.Services.AddEndpointsApiExplorer();
builder.Services.AddSwaggerGen();
// OLTP tracing
builder.Services.AddOpenTelemetryTracing(tracerProviderBuilder =>
{
tracerProviderBuilder
.AddConsoleExporter()
.AddSource(serviceName)
.SetResourceBuilder(resBuilder)
.AddHttpClientInstrumentation()
.AddAspNetCoreInstrumentation()
.AddSqlClientInstrumentation()
.AddOtlpExporter(config =>
{
config.Endpoint = new Uri("http://otel-collector:4317");
})
.AddConsoleExporter();
});
// OTPL metrics
builder.Services.AddOpenTelemetryMetrics(config =>
{
config.SetResourceBuilder(resBuilder);
config.AddRuntimeInstrumentation()
.AddHttpClientInstrumentation()
.AddAspNetCoreInstrumentation();
config.AddOtlpExporter(otlpOptions =>
{
otlpOptions.Endpoint = new Uri("http://otel-collector:4317");
}).AddConsoleExporter();
});
// OTLP logger
builder.Host.ConfigureLogging(logging =>
logging.ClearProviders()
.AddOpenTelemetry(options =>
{
options.SetResourceBuilder(resBuilder);
// Export the body of the message
options.IncludeFormattedMessage = true;
options.IncludeScopes = true;
options.ParseStateValues = true;
// exporters
options.AddOtlpExporter(otlpOptions =>
{
otlpOptions.Endpoint = new Uri("http://otel-collector:4317");
})
.AddConsoleExporter();
})
);
var app = builder.Build();
// Configure the HTTP request pipeline.
// if (app.Environment.IsDevelopment())
{
app.UseSwagger();
app.UseSwaggerUI();
}
//app.UseHttpsRedirection();
app.UseAuthorization();
app.MapControllers();
// app.UseHttpLogging();
var MyActivitySource = new ActivitySource(serviceName);
app.Run();

receivers:
otlp:
protocols:
grpc:
http:
hostmetrics:
collection_interval: 10s
scrapers:
cpu:
disk:
load:
filesystem:
memory:
network:
paging:
exporters:
jaeger:
endpoint: jaeger:14250
tls:
insecure: true
logging:
logLevel: debug
zipkin:
endpoint: "http://zipkin-learn:9411/api/v2/spans"
file:
path: /tmp/otelcol_data.log
format: json
otlp:
endpoint: uptrace:14317
tls:
insecure: true
headers: { "uptrace-dsn": "http://project2_secret_token@localhost:14317/2" }
processors:
batch:
extensions:
health_check:
pprof:
endpoint: 0.0.0.0:1777
zpages:
endpoint: 0.0.0.0:55679
service:
extensions: [health_check, pprof, zpages]
telemetry:
logs:
level: debug
# metrics:
# level: detailed
pipelines:
traces:
receivers: [otlp]
exporters: [otlp, zipkin, jaeger, logging]
processors: [batch]
metrics:
receivers: [otlp]
processors: [batch]
exporters: [otlp, logging] #prometheus
logs:
receivers: [otlp]
processors: []
exporters: [otlp, logging, file]
